Job description

Lookers Mercedes Maidstone is recruiting for an ambitious and experienced Sales Executive to join our hard‑working and friendly team on site. Specialising in New Car sales, you will work alongside our passionate sales team to provide Lookers first class customer service. Joining our hard‑working sales team, you will be a team player with exceptional communication skills which will enable you to build rapport with colleagues and customers. Our Sales Executives are the key points of contact and pay close attention to detail to understand all of our customers wants and needs.

Responsibilities
  • Communicating with customers via email, telephone and in person
  • Suggesting suitable vehicles based on customer needs
  • Arranging and accompanying customers on test drives
  • Negotiating the final price for the sale
  • Completing the relevant paperwork for each sale
  • Liaising with various departments within the dealership to provide the best service to all our customers
Qualifications

The ideal candidate will have strong communication skills, be self‑motivated to crack on with the job and be passionate about what they do. You will be expected to hit targets so being ambitious and hard‑working is essential.

Experience

Previous experience in a similar position and within the motor trade is desirable. You will hold a full UK driving licence as you may be expected to drive some of the most prestigious cars on the market!
